> On 24.07.2012 14:51, Laszlo Nagy wrote: > >> * UFS is not journaled. > > There is journal support for UFS as far as i know. Please have a look > at the gjournal manpage. Yes, but gjournal works for disk devices. I would have rely on the hw card for RAID. When the card goes wrong I won't be able to access my data. I could also buy an identical RAID card. In fact I could buy a complete backup server. But right now I don't have the money for that. So I would like to use a solution that allows me to recover from a failure even if the RAID card goes wrong. It might also be possible to combine gmirror + gjournal, but that is not good enough. Performance and stability of a simple gmirror with two disks is much worse then a raidz array with 10 disks (and hot spare), or even a raid 1+0 (and hot spare) that is supported by the hw RAID card. So I would like to stick with UFS+hw card support (and then I need to buy an identical RAID card if I can), or ZFS.
